DeFi Dashboard Zapper Shuts Down After 7 Years of Operations

Zapper, a major DeFi portfolio dashboard, is shutting down after seven years, highlighting infrastructure challenges in decentralized finance.

Zapper, a prominent decentralized finance dashboard platform, is ceasing operations after seven years of providing portfolio tracking and transaction management tools to the DeFi ecosystem. The shutdown marks the end of a widely-used service that aggregated user positions across multiple blockchain protocols and exchanges.

Zapper had become a standard interface for DeFi participants seeking consolidated visibility into their token holdings, liquidity positions, and yield farming activities across fragmented protocols. The platform's closure reflects ongoing challenges in the DeFi sector, including competitive pressure from alternative dashboards and the volatility that has pressured user acquisition in the digital asset space.

The company has not disclosed detailed reasons for the shutdown or provided specifics on wind-down timelines for existing users. The closure underscores the precarious nature of many infrastructure-layer crypto services that depend on sustained user engagement and funding during cyclical market downturns.
